Plum Smoke is #928E8E in HEX — rgb(146, 142, 142), hsl(0°, 2%, 56%), cmyk(0%, 3%, 3%, 43%).

Plum Smoke pulls into the mid-tone end of the greys spectrum — HSL 0°, 2%, 56%. The neutral saturation makes it near-neutral and forgiving, and the hue reads cool. In interior projects it shines on walls, soft furniture, hard surfaces — as the project's quiet backbone. Reads best alongside white trim, natural wood, brass, soft black accents.

Recommended Finishes

Eggshell (walls) · Pearl (trim) · Matte (ceiling)

Eggshell hides imperfections on main walls while keeping the color rich; pearl on trim adds subtle sheen and easier cleaning; flat matte on ceilings prevents glare.

Best Surfaces

Primary walls · Cabinetry · Trim · Soft furniture

Coverage & Dry Time

Typical coverage 350-400 sq ft per gallon over a primed surface.

Touch-dry in ~1 hour. Recoat after 4 hours. Full cure 7-14 days.

Primer

Standard primer is adequate.

Application Tip

Use a 9" microfiber roller on walls and a 2.5" angled sash brush for trim cuts. Two coats minimum for even depth.
